From 061dfb057bfcf471e9b78d23004c26224927e533 Mon Sep 17 00:00:00 2001 From: DanielGavin Date: Wed, 26 Jul 2023 18:24:11 +0200 Subject: Symbols that have @private on package is ignored when selecting from package. --- src/server/completion.odin |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'src/server/completion.odin') diff --git a/src/server/completion.odin b/src/server/completion.odin index b66cb4a..62c2af7 100644 --- a/src/server/completion.odin +++ b/src/server/completion.odin @@ -593,6 +593,10 @@ get_selector_completion :: proc( for search in searched { symbol := search.symbol + if .PrivatePackage in symbol.flags { + continue + } + resolve_unresolved_symbol(ast_context, &symbol) build_procedure_symbol_signature(&symbol) -- cgit v1.2.3